Helical Pile Installation in Fort Collins, CO
Helical pile installation involves inserting steel shafts with helical blades into the ground to provide stable support for various structures. This method is commonly used for projects such as deck foundations, retaining walls, additions, and other home improvements that require reliable deep support. Property owners often seek this service when they need a strong, minimally invasive foundation solution that can accommodate uneven or challenging soil conditions typical of areas around Fort Collins, CO.
Before requesting helical pile installation, homeowners usually want to understand the suitability of their property’s soil type and the load requirements of their project. It’s also helpful to consider the depth and number of piles needed to ensure proper stability. Clear communication about the scope of the project, including any existing structures or underground utilities, can assist in planning a safe and effective installation process.

Helical Pile Installation Questions
What are helical piles used for? Helical piles provide deep foundation support for structures like decks, sheds, and additions on residential properties.
How are helical piles installed? They are screwed into the ground using specialized equipment, minimizing soil disturbance and allowing for quick installation.
Are helical piles suitable for all soil types? Helical piles work well in many soil conditions, including clay, sand, and rocky ground, making them versatile for various sites.
What property considerations are important for installation? Proper site assessment ensures the piles are installed at the correct depth and orientation for stability and load support.
